2. Bolt Sample Specification
The bolt sample specification is a crucial dimensional attribute of any wheel, together with these designed for the 2010 Toyota Tacoma. It dictates the compatibility of the wheel with the car’s hub and ensures safe mounting. Incorrect specification can result in unsafe working situations and potential car harm.
-
Definition and Measurement
The bolt sample, also called Pitch Circle Diameter (PCD), describes the diameter of the circle shaped by the facilities of the wheel’s bolt holes. It’s expressed as a two-number mixture (e.g., 6×5.5). The primary quantity denotes the variety of bolts, whereas the second signifies the diameter of the bolt circle in inches or millimeters. For the 2010 Toyota Tacoma, the widespread bolt sample is 6×5.5 inches (6×139.7mm).
-
Compatibility and Interchangeability
Adherence to the proper bolt sample is paramount for wheel set up. Utilizing a wheel with an incompatible bolt sample isn’t solely unsafe however usually not possible to mount correctly. Whereas adapters exist to vary bolt patterns, their use introduces potential weaknesses and is mostly discouraged. The 6×5.5 inch sample is prevalent amongst many Toyota vehicles and SUVs, however particular mannequin years might fluctuate. Verification is important earlier than any wheel swap.

Significance of Hub Centricity
Past the bolt sample, hub centricity performs an important function. Hub-centric wheels match snugly over the car’s hub, offering further assist and lowering stress on the wheel studs. Some aftermarket wheels are lug-centric, relying solely on the lug nuts for centering. Whereas lug-centric wheels can operate adequately, hub-centric designs are sometimes most well-liked for enhanced stability and diminished vibration, particularly underneath heavy masses or off-road situations.

Manufacturing Processes and Materials Properties
The particular manufacturing course of, similar to casting or forging, influences the ultimate materials properties. Cast aluminum wheels, as an example, typically exhibit larger strength-to-weight ratios than forged aluminum wheels on account of grain alignment through the forging course of. Casting permits for complicated shapes and complex designs at a decrease price. The selection of producing course of is determined by the specified steadiness of efficiency, price, and aesthetic concerns. Relationship to Tire Load Index
The wheel load ranking have to be thought-about along side the tire load index. The tire load index corresponds to the utmost weight a tire can carry when correctly inflated. The wheel’s load ranking ought to equal or exceed the load capability of the tires put in. A mismatch can create a weak hyperlink within the load-bearing system. Instance: If a 2010 Tacoma is fitted with tires having a load index similar to 2000 lbs per tire, the wheels will need to have a load ranking of not less than 2000 lbs every to take care of secure operation.

Definition and Perform
Hub centricity refers to a wheel design the place the middle bore of the wheel exactly matches the diameter of the car’s hub flange. This shut match ensures the wheel is centered by the hub quite than solely by the lug nuts. The hub facilities the wheel, bearing the shear load, whereas the studs primarily present clamping pressure. A hub-centric design minimizes vibration, particularly at larger speeds, and reduces the probability of wheel stud fatigue.
-
Hub Rings and Aftermarket Wheels
Many aftermarket wheels are designed with bigger middle bores to accommodate a wider vary of autos. In such circumstances, hub-centric rings are used to fill the hole between the wheel’s middle bore and the car’s hub flange. These rings, sometimes fabricated from plastic or aluminum, guarantee correct centering and forestall vibration. With out hub rings, lug-centric centering depends fully on the correct tightening of the lug nuts, which will be much less exact and will result in imbalances.

Query 1: What’s the bolt sample specification for 2010 Toyota Tacoma wheels?
The usual bolt sample for the 2010 Toyota Tacoma is 6×5.5 inches (6×139.7mm). This specification is essential for making certain correct wheel fitment and secure set up. Deviation from this sample isn’t beneficial.
Query 2: What are the everyday wheel sizes (diameter and width) supplied for this car mannequin?
The 2010 Toyota Tacoma was sometimes outfitted with both 16-inch or 17-inch diameter wheels. Wheel width varies relying on the trim stage and wheel fashion, starting from 7 inches to 7.5 inches. Exact specs are listed within the car’s proprietor’s handbook.

Tip 1: Confirm Bolt Sample Compatibility. Previous to any wheel substitute or improve, meticulously affirm that the substitute wheels bolt sample matches the autos specified 6×5.5 inch (6×139.7mm) configuration. An incorrect bolt sample renders the wheel incompatible and unsafe to be used.
Tip 2: Adhere to Really helpful Torque Specs. After any wheel removing or set up, tighten the lug nuts to the manufacturer-recommended torque specification, sometimes round 83 ft-lbs (113 Nm). Over-tightening can harm wheel studs or warp the wheel, whereas under-tightening can result in wheel detachment. Use a calibrated torque wrench to make sure accuracy.
Tip 3: Periodically Examine for Injury. Repeatedly examine the wheels for indicators of harm, together with bends, cracks, dents, or extreme corrosion. Deal with any detected harm promptly. Compromised wheels compromise car security and dealing with.
Tip 4: Preserve Correct Tire Inflation. Preserve the tire stress specified on the car’s door placard. Underneath-inflated tires enhance stress on the wheels and compromise gas effectivity, whereas over-inflated tires can result in a harsh trip and uneven put on.
Tip 5: Consider Load Score Necessities. When deciding on substitute wheels, be certain that the load ranking meets or exceeds the car’s gross axle weight ranking (GAWR). Exceeding the wheel’s load ranking can lead to catastrophic failure, particularly underneath heavy masses or off-road situations.
Tip 6: Apply Acceptable Protecting Coatings. Apply applicable protecting coatings to the wheels, notably in areas with harsh winters or heavy street salt utilization. Protecting coatings, similar to waxes or sealants, can assist stop corrosion and keep the wheels’ aesthetic look.
Tip 7: Verify Hub Centricity. Confirm that substitute wheels are hub-centric, which means that the wheel’s middle bore diameter exactly matches the car’s hub diameter. If aftermarket wheels will not be hub-centric, use hub-centric rings to make sure correct centering and reduce vibration.
